Fruits are essential in our diet, especially in vegan cuisine, as they provide us with vitamins, minerals, sugars, fiber and microelements. On the other hand, fruits give color and a lot of flavor to the different preparations that we make every day in our kitchen. Whether in stews, desserts, juices, salads, or simply eating them alone, fruits are very important. And within the group of fruits, there are citrus fruits, which give us so much aroma and flavor to our recipes. Whether lemons, oranges, grapefruit, limes, tangerines, etc., they all enrich our recipes.
